This bug was fixed in the package openssl - 1.0.0e-2ubuntu2
---------------
openssl (1.0.0e-2ubuntu2) oneiric; urgency=low
* Unapply patch c_rehash-multi and comment it out in the series as it breaks
parsing of certificates with CRLF line endings and other cases (see
Debian #642314 for discussion), it also changes the semantics of c_rehash
directories by requiring applications to parse hash link targets as files
containing potentially *multiple* certificates rather than exactly one.
LP: #855454.
